

To offer reliable & secure accommodation facilities to collectively over 3000 male & female students, multiple gender-specific IISc Bangalore hostel blocks are there inside the campus including ‘Dr. Sitaram Jindal Ladies Hostel Block’, ‘Aryabhatta Boys Hostel’, and others.
Basic amenities like a cot, shelf, and others are present within the spacious single & double occupancy hostel rooms available inside the premises of IISc Bangalore so that students will not have to face any kind of discomfort during their stay. Also, the per month IISc Bangalore hostel fees range from Rs. 100/- to Rs. 2,000/-.
The hostel authorities have prescribed a fee for the students who are willing to avail the accommodation facilities which is compulsory for them to deposit and it varies on the basis of opted academic program, room occupancy, and their category. * Apart from the aforementioned fee, students will have to pay several other charges like mess amenities, establishment, electricity & water, and so on separately. Also, a married apartment i.e., ‘Kapila’ is also there on-campus and per month fee of the same for all the students is Rs. 1,800/-.

There are around 4 mess / dining halls including A, B, C, and D which provide breakfast, lunch, tea, and dinner for the students staying at the IISc Bangalore hostels. Within the A and D mess / dining halls, only vegetarian food is served, however, in B & C both non-vegetarian and vegetarian meal options are available.
